'Breathe' by Rebecca Dennis looks at the links between our body and mind. Dennis has been involved in breath work and holistic therapy for over two years. I listened to the audio, which acts as a retreat programme and is designed to fit into your everyday life. There are specific exercises at the end, e.g. to enhance sleep, focus and calm. Dennis breaks down breathing exercises and tells us how to achieve optimum breathing for the promotion of better physical and mental health. I found it an extremely worthwhile listening experience and one I will revisit regularly.

Thank you to NetGalley for providing me a complimentary copy of ‘Breathe: A practical guide to breathwork exercises by Rebecca Dennis, in exchange for my honest review.

Breathing is something we all know how to do. And yet, the majority of us lose our natural ability to breathe fully: we are conditioned from an early age to control our feelings and emotions, and as a result our muscles tighten and our breathing patterns become restricted. The impact on our mental and physical well-being is huge. Breath coach Rebecca Dennis shares the deep diaphragmatic breathing exercises that she uses with her clients to combat issues such as anxiety, depression, and low self-esteem--techniques that helped her heal from her own depression. With simple exercises that can be done anywhere, anytime, And Breathe shows you how to harness the power of your own breath through conscious breathing, which helps alleviate stress, fatigue, and negative emotions. The result? You'll feel calm yet energized, focused yet relaxed. Full of tips and real-life testimonials, the heart of And Breathe is the exercises, which show you how to: Conquer anxious thought patterns, Relax and calm your mind, improve sleep, quell pre-meeting butterflies or email overload, increase physical energy, expand your creativity, by learning how to consciously connect to your breathe and encourage its natural rhythms, you can let go of any unwanted patterns of emotions, blockages, and tension holding you back. Just open the book...and breathe.

I have been following the work of Rebecca Dennis since her first book, I've enjoyed her podcasts and some of her zoom breathing sessions this year and find her work very inspiring and accessible. This audiobook is an excellent guide and support to those wanting to integrate breathwork into their lives. Each section deals with a different aspect of breath work such as the physical mechanics of breathing and the mental and emotional aspect. Rebecca explains each aspect in detail and follows it with practical exercises. I found the chapter on the mental and emotional aspects of breathing hugely powerful - Rebecca looks at how, by working with the breath we can access unexpressed emotions and self limiting beliefs and how we can breathe into the root causes and triggers of our beliefs and anxieties.
The audiobook is read warmly, reassuringly and clearly by the author.
As mentioned by a previous reviewer it would be great if the breathing exercises were available separately at the end of the audiobook
